Easy & Quick Spicy Asian Cucumber Salad

A refreshing and flavorful Asian-inspired cucumber salad that's quick to make and perfect as a side dish or light snack. The spicy chili oil adds a delightful kick!
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ings: 4 people
Course: Salad, Side Dish
Cuisine: Asian
Calories: 85

Ingredients
  

Salad
  • 6 Mini cucumbers or Persian cucumbers
  • 2 tsp Salt to drain water
Dressing
  • 1 tbsp Regular soy sauce
  • 2 cloves Garlic minced
  • 1 tbsp Rice vinegar or white vinegar
  • 1 tbsp Chinese chili oil
  • 1 tbsp White granulated sugar
  • 1 tsp Sesame oil
  • 1 tsp Sesame seeds
  • 2 tbsp Green onion finely sliced

Method
 

  1. Wash cucumbers and cut off the ends.
  2. Slice cucumbers using chopstick method or thinly slice. Transfer to a bowl.
  3. Sprinkle salt over cucumbers, massage, and let soak for 5-10 minutes. Rinse with cold water 3-4 times. Strain and set aside.
  4. Combine dressing ingredients in a separate bowl.
  5. Pour dressing over cucumbers and gently mix. Enjoy!

Notes

Adjust the amount of chili oil to your spice preference.
